Sylligma is a genus of spiders in the family Thomisidae with seven African species. It was first described in 1895 by Simon.
==Species== , this genus includes seven species: Sylligma cribrata (Simon, 1901) – Ethiopia Sylligma franki Lewis & Dippenaar-Schoeman, 2011 – DR Congo, Mozambique, Rwanda, Uganda Sylligma hirsuta Simon, 1895 – Gabon, Congo, Rwanda, Namibia (type species) Sylligma lawrencei Millot, 1942 – Gabon, Nigeria, Guinea, Congo Sylligma ndumi Lewis & Dippenaar-Schoeman, 2011 – Botswana, South Africa, Eswatini Sylligma spartica Lewis & Dippenaar-Schoeman, 2011 – Congo Sylligma theresa Lewis & Dippenaar-Schoeman, 2011 – Nigeria, Rwanda, Kenya
